Output 93251453609123330c5d10ae56c12f3da0138f6303ecd8dfb90a2b9503ea8766:72

value
6560000
script pubkey
OP_0 OP_PUSHBYTES_20 7c595d97829668dbab1a424722f860ea76ef46c7
address
bc1q03v4m9uzje5dh2c6gfrj97rqafmw73k8ej5hnt
transaction
93251453609123330c5d10ae56c12f3da0138f6303ecd8dfb90a2b9503ea8766
confirmations
192576
spent
true